Edna is a CDP located in San Luis Obispo County, California. Edna has a 2025 population of 396. Edna is currently growing at a rate of 3.66% annually but its population has decreased by -2.94% since the most recent census, which recorded a population of 408 in 2020.
The average household income in Edna is $231,178 with a poverty rate of 0%.The median age in Edna is 32.6 years: 14.5 years for males, and 33 years for females.

The racial composition of Edna includes 91.8% White, and smaller percentages for Asian and multiracial populations.
Race | Population | Percentage (of total) |
---|---|---|
White | 347 | 91.8% |
Two or more races | 27 | 7.14% |
Asian | 4 | 1.06% |

Edna's average per capita income is $136,484. Household income levels show a median of $163,608. The poverty rate stands at 0%.
Name | Median | Mean |
---|---|---|
Families | $163,864 | $250,012 |
Married Families | $163,864 | - |
Households | $163,608 | $231,178 |
Non Families | - | - |
